I had a conversation with BAL guys last eve - here are some excerpts -

1.Its a CKd not a CBU
2.Price would be more than 2.5L for sure but should come around 3L
3.The exhaust is changed , rear cowl made black and rear cusion coloured green ( the green part is the cushion not the cowl)
4.Its a UK/EU spec 33ps , Fi bike . No changes except the front number plate.
5.No saree guard attached.
6.Could not spot the main stand , only a side stand
7.BAL making minimal profit on this bike so that they do not make a loss.
8.Only in green and black (UK spec colours)
9.People trained in Japan will service the bike.
10.Exhaust note sounded quite meaty
11.The BAL guys themselves ahve hit 160 (on the speedo) on the chakan track
